Streamlining Workforce Scheduling
Employee Scheduling in retail stores has simplified just about an immensely complicated job of making employee schedules. Scheduling used to be a laborious, error-prone affair characterized by innumerable phone calls for changes and/or adjustment or cancellation of hours.
With scheduling software, managers automate these tasks, greatly reducing the time and effort required to create accurate schedules. It will consider various factors like employee availability, skill sets, and labor laws to make sure that schedules are not only efficient but compliant as well. This kind of automation cuts down on errors, freeing the manager to attend to more strategic aspects of his job, hence enhancing overall productivity.

Optimizing Resource Allocation
Resource allocation is very important, especially in the retail industry due to fluctuations in staffing needs that depend mostly on time of day, season, and promotional events. The benefit of retail scheduling software is therefore to enhance resource allocation through analyzing past data for predictions of future demand and ensuring stores are always fully staffed at any peak periods, which improves customer service with reduced wait times.
It also helps balance staffing with demand, enabling retailers to avoid over- or understaffing, which in turn cuts their labor costs. The optimization will not only help in operational efficiency but also add value to customer shopping experiences.
Addressing Common Challenges
Retail scheduling can be associated with a set of challenges that range from last-minute changes to compliance with labor law. This is why the best retail scheduling software responds to these issues in real-time updates and compliance features. This means that managers can make rapid schedule changes due to unexpected changes in employee absences or customer demand, for example, without any hiccups.
The system also can automatically track hours worked, breaks, and overtime within the software, so labor laws can be easily followed. This minimizes the threat of legal issues and finally offers employees a fair and equitable workplace that they will be loyal to.
